A vision-based navigation approach with multiple radial shape marks for indoor aircraft locating

Since GPS signals are unavailable for indoor navigation,current research mainly focuses on vision-based locating with a single mark. An obvious disadvantage with this approach is that locating will fail when the mark cannot be seen. The use of multiple marks can solve this problem.However,the extra process to design and identify different marks will significantly increase system complexity. In this paper,a novel vision-based locating method is proposed by using marks with feature points arranged in a radial shape. The feature points of the marks consist of inner points and outer points. The positions of the inner points are the same in all marks,while the positions of the outer points are different in different marks. Unlike traditional camera locating methods(the PnP methods),the proposed method can calculate the camera location and the positions of the outer points simultaneously. Then the calculation results of the positions of the outer points are used to identify the mark. This method can make navigation with multiple marks more efficient.Simulations and real world experiments are carried out,and their results show that the proposed method is fast,accurate and robust to noise.
